To get us up and running with arduino, we are going to install the arduino ide, a program that will help us write code for the arduino, and run our code on the. Dec 08, 2018 for the love of physics walter lewin may 16, 2011 duration. Tutorial running the arduino ide on the beaglebone black. With this profile enabled, you can connect to a bluetooth module through a serial terminal. Table of contents setting up the serial pinsstep 1. Solvedhow to find arduino serial port newbie corner. Debian details of package libdeviceserialportperl in sid. The upgrade doesnt require a programmer or other hardware, just adding a r. Serial and tcp terminal for engineering and debugging. Program your arduino from the command line arduino is an opensource electronics prototyping platform based on flexible, easytouse hardware and software. Some older linux distributions used to install brltty braille device which will conflict with the serial port. Sorry for hijacking this thread, but im also having two issues with having usb serial support not working. Once the connection is opened, it can send data to the serial port, and read answers reading is only implemented for linux. Right click on it and choose run in terminal from the contextual menu.
This class can be used to communicate with a serial port under linux or windows. For the love of physics walter lewin may 16, 2011 duration. Arduino blog fix to uno and mega 2560 linux serial problems. The software is available in the main debian repository. Jan 17, 2020 reading data from an arduino s usbserial port using debian linux here is a later approach using minicom, from a reader. Id like to know if there is a standard way to communicate with the serial device that is efficient. The arduino community offer a simple ide to code, compile and upload his code on his card. When the download is finished, unzip it and open up the arduino folder to confirm that yes, there are indeed some files. H ow do i set up a serial console on debian linux hp server for troubleshooting and login purpose. Its intended for artists, designers, hobbyists, and anyone interested in creating interactive objects or environments. The softwareserial library has been developed to allow serial communication on other digital pins of the arduino, using software to replicate the functionality hence the name softwareserial. Ideal for development, reverse engineering, debugging, datalogging and capture, and automatic test. You must have a monitor and keyboard attached or vnc into the beaglebone to see the graphical. I couldnt seem to find one searching in dselect or debian.
You can go to the download page and download the latest version of arduino for linux. I dont think gnometerminal or the like can talk to a serial port. Next, choose the browse my computer for driver software option.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. This should resolve the problems that some of you have had with serial communication between those boards and linux. I think the thing that will help you the most with this project is to actually get your bootloader to use the serial line itself. For this you need a serial cable to connect to you pc or an usb serial adapter in your pc does not have and serial port. How to read serial data from an arduino in linux with c. The serial port was available, and i was also able to successfully upload to the arduino uno.
How to install arduino ide in ubuntu linux youtube. When trying to to set up my serial port, the option in the toolbar is grayunaccessible. Contribute to greimanserialport development by creating an account on github. If youre not running a debianderived installation use whatever tool is necessary to verify that you dont have brltty running. Aug 19, 2005 ive done a lot of serial console work. This instruction show you how to install ubuntu with serial console without vga. Once your board is connected to your computer with a usb cable and the board support was installed in the previous step, you can list the boards connected to the computer, and it should list the connected boards, the serial port it is using, and the board name. This video show how to download and install install arduino ide. Link the serial port to the arduino idesetting up the reset dtr pinadding the sleepy pi to the arduino environmentrebootif you have used the sleepy pi setup script you do not need to setting up the arduino ide on raspbian read more. How to install arduino software ide on linux tecmint. Also included is modemtest a tool for examining your modem using deviceserialport. How to use arduino serial ports starting electronics blog. Many new embedded systems only have a serial console that can be used for installation. If you cannot see your arduino device listed under toolsserial port of your arduino ide, maybe you dont have the right drivers or.
Right now im fiddling around getting an led to light up at a given amount based on number input. I seem to be able to get the proper kernel module to recognize the adapter, but it wont create devttyusb0 i ran modprobe usbserial and modprobe cp2101 and then connected the device, resulting in the following output from dmesg. Com1 is a windowstm designation it will look like devttyacm0, devttyusb0 or similar in linux. Arduino library for pm sensors with serial interface avaldebepmserial. Contribute to arduinoarduinocli development by creating an account on github. Dont connect these pins directly to an rs232 serial port.
It takes the path like devttys0 for linux or com1 for windows of serial device and checks whether it is valid before opening a connection to it. Program launchers can be defined that allow programs to be quickly started using the. Jan 17, 2017 how to install ubuntu using serial console. Serial communication on pins txrx uses ttl logic levels 5v or 3. This provides devicelevel access to a systems serial port. If you are a linux user, you probably know that there are many different.
For example, com1 doswindows name is ttys0, com2 is ttys1 and so on. Troubleshooting in matlab support package for arduino hardware. It helps to connect and communicate with the arduino hardware. In the arduino ide when the ch340 is connected you will see a com port in the tools serial port menu, the com number for your device may vary depending on your system. Jan 22, 2011 h ow do i set up a serial console on debian linux hp server for troubleshooting and login purpose. It is possible to have multiple software serial ports with speeds up to 115200 bps. We would like to show you a description here but the site wont allow us. The upgrade doesnt require a programmer or other hardware, just adding a resistor to the board and touching a couple of pins together.
I couldnt seem to find one searching in dselect or s online package search. Weve just posted a tutorial on upgrading the firmware on the atmega8u2 on the arduino uno and mega 2560. Solvedhow to find arduino serial port is there a question there. It can be run easily, by doubleclicking on its icon or by running the following command line. How do i check and configure serial ports under linux for various purposes such as modem, connecting null modems or connect a dumb terminal. Disable serial loginwheezyjessie stretch and raspberry pi 3step 2. You should see an open port named usb serial port right click on the usb serial port and choose the update driver software option. Reading data from an arduino s usbserial port using debian linux. Your dmesg seems to show an arduino at devttyacm0, so put that in the arduino config file under serial port and you should be fine. Arduino not connected to serial port, under linux example. Adblock detected my website continue reading how to check and use serial ports under linux. Reading data from an arduinos usbserial port using. I have a usb to serial adapter based on the silabs cp2101 chipset.
If you get this error, you need to set serial port permission. No need to type h during boot or to modify grub loader. As a linux user youll need to be a member of the group dialout to be able to read and write to any devtty connections thus, making the connection worldwritable or running the arduino ide as root is both not the way to go. It is not usually loaded automatically, because it is only useful for testing.
Arduino ide tools serial port grayed out ubuntu ask question asked 3 years, 9 months ago. The usbserial module is included with most linux distributions. Once that done, at the next reboot, you should see your board in tools serial port. Serial port notifier formerly serial port monitor sits in your notification tray and monitors the serial ports on your computer. Feb 19, 2015 some guys might be getting the error when uploading the code on arduino serial port not found. When a port is added or removed, a notification is shown containing the ports com port name, allowing you to easily keep track of whats been plugged in and out. Arduino tools serial port greyed out stack overflow. Setting up the arduino ide on raspbian spell foundry. If youre not running a debian derived installation use whatever tool is necessary to verify that you dont have brltty running verify your serial port plug in the arduino, verify that the green led is lit, and type ls devttyusb into a terminal window, you should see a device file called something like ttyusb0. An extra serial port can be used on an arduino uno, but must be simulated in software by using the softwareserial library. We have tested the following instructions under uefi boot and legacy boot mode. Dont know if this is a arduino bugg or a bugg in bionic beaver. Install software linux ladyadas learn arduino lesson.
Find arduino port on windows, mac, and linux find port number on windows. Plug in the arduino, verify that the green led is lit. I work with a arduino that communicates via usb serial, and its devttyusb0. It might happen that, you will get an error error opening serial port while uploading a sketch after you have. I want to do it as fast as possible, but i can adjust the sample rate in the arduino firmware to slow it down as far as needed.
Download arduino and install arduino driver github pages. This will explain howto install an ubuntu or debian distro without a vga display. The following code is taken from the article on serial communications with the gt. To setup a serial console you need to edit the following files under debian linux. My arduino is attached to serial port devttyacm0 and the sketch is set to run at 9600 baud, so at the terminal i can type. Find arduino port on windows, mac, and linux matlab. Jun 12, 2012 first is to make sure you know what serial port the arduino is on. The following code is taken from the article on serial communications with the gt511c3 fingerprint scanner which connects the fingerprint scanner to a software serial port on an arduino uno. Arduino playground how to install arduino ide on linux.
The installation process will quickly end and you should find a new icon on your desktop. Go to the arduino download page and download the latest version of the arduino software for windows. Jul 06, 2015 an extra serial port can be used on an arduino uno, but must be simulated in software by using the softwareserial library. Notice avrdude and cu have to lock each other out of the tty port, so only one can run.
Arduino is a project where we can find open source hardwares and softwares in order to build his own electronic. I plan to migrate my setup off a cubiertuck over to an espressobin, and as both devices are remote in the basement i thought i could ease my life by crossconnecting their uartserialusbjtag ports. Jan 28, 2010 how do i check and configure serial ports under linux for various purposes such as modem, connecting null modems or connect a dumb terminal. The arduino software or ide integrated development environment contains a text editor that is generally used for writing, compiling and uploading code in arduino hardware.
Arduino ide can be run on all major operating system platforms like linux, windows, and mac os. Cant select serial port on kali linux debian arduino. May 20, 2019 the arduino software or ide integrated development environment contains a text editor that is generally used for writing, compiling and uploading code in arduino hardware. Reading data from an arduinos usbserial port using debian linux here is a later approach using minicom, from a reader. How to check and use serial ports under linux nixcraft.
I am having the dreaded serial port graying out problem, and have not found a solution for fixing it. In arduino ide the serial port is greyed out and com 1 i shown in the window there is no way to communicate trough serial connection. Adblock detected my website continue reading how to check. We can download the latest version of the arduino ide from the arduino website as a tarball. Serial port profile spp the serial port profile is a bluetooth profile that allows for serial communication between a bluetooth device and a hostslave device. Select the serial port that your arduino is attached to. Compatible with a vast number of computers, from pc engines apualix to supermicro computers. Builds an unofficial debian strech installer with serial console enabled by default on devttys0, speed 115200. Currently, the serial port will grey out sometimes, and sometimes it will be not grayed out, and i can see that i have selected ttyusb0.
313 585 689 1230 1537 104 1379 1147 422 1170 334 841 293 128 700 1439 401 321 225 1442 1187 1389 395 120 737 640 766 836 387 1069 1486 1370 1466 63